Professor Edgeworth Lectures Tonight.

NO WRITER ATTRIBUTED

Professor F. Y. Edgeworth, of Oxford University, will deliver the first of a course of eight lectures on "Some Leading Principles of Political Economy and Statistics," in Sever 11 at 8 o'clock tonight. His special subject will be, "The Theory of Value Applied to International Trade."

The succeeding lectures will be given in Sever 11 on the following dates; October 20, "The Exceptions to the Rule of Free Trade"; October 24, "Value in a Regime of Monopoly"; October 27, "The Value of Land and other Factors of Production,"; October 31, "The Taxation of Urban Site Values"; November 3, "The Higher Theory of Statistics"; November 7, "Index Numbers"; November 10, "Supplementary."

It is Professor Edgeworth's desire that there should be questions and informs discussion for a half hour at the close of each lecture.
